Bridge Kids program won the 2018 Texas Municipal League Excellence Award
in Public Safety Category. The Bridge Kids is an initiative to help kids at an
elementary school get home safely while crossing a pedestrian bridge. Parents
and neighbors expressed concerns about criminal activity and bullying near the
bridge. School staff walk kids to the edge of campus where officers meet them
and escort them across the bridge.
DWI Enforcement Officers Stacie Brown
and David Hinson were honored by Mothers
Against Drunk Driving (MADD) at the First
Responders Appreciation Luncheon held in
September. Both officers received awards
for their work with young people and their
commitment to remove impaired drivers from
our roadways.
The department partnered
with Arlington ISD to
purchase and install a
firearms training simulator.
The system is capable
of training four people
simultaneously on an ultra-
wide, high-definition screen
with over 600 scenarios.
The simulator will be
used by the department’s
Hometown Recruiting
program in addition to normal in-service training by department employees.
